Top 5 Parenting Apps on Android in El Salvador Q2 2022
Discover the performance trends of the top 5 parenting apps on Android in El Salvador during Q2 2022. Insights include weekly down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the second quarter of 2022, the top 5 parenting apps on the Android platform in El Salvador showcased diverse performance trends. Here’s a closer look at their weekly downloads, revenue, and active user metrics:
Be Closer: Family location
Throughout Q2 2022, the weekly revenue for Be Closer: Family location peaked at $200 in mid-April, then saw a decline to $28 by the end of June. Weekly downloads showed a strong start with 933 downloads in late April, but steadily dropped to 254 by the last week of June. The app had a notable active user base, starting at 7.4K at the beginning of the quarter and maintaining around 6.7K by the end of June.
Qustodio Parental Control App
The Qustodio Parental Control App saw modest weekly revenue, peaking at $44 in late April. Weekly downloads fluctuated, with a high of 65 in early May and a low of 21 by the end of June. Active users remained relatively stable, hovering around 200 throughout the quarter.
My Family - Family Locator
For My Family - Family Locator, the weekly revenue peaked at $28 in mid-April but saw a decline to negligible amounts by the end of June. Weekly downloads were highest in early May at 165, and active users remained steady, ending the quarter at 271.
BabySparks - Development Activ
The BabySparks - Development Activ app had a peak weekly revenue of $22 at the start of the quarter, which tapered off to $16 by the end of June. Downloads were generally low, with a peak of 42 in early April and dropping to single digits by June. Active users also saw a decline, starting at 93 and ending the quarter at 53.
Find my kids: live GPS tracker
Lastly, Find my kids: live GPS tracker had consistent weekly revenue, peaking at $19 in late June. The app saw significant downloads, with a high of 2.3K in early May, though this decreased to 607 by the end of June. Active users also showed strong numbers, starting at 7.3K and peaking at 9.5K in early May before settling at 6.8K by the end of the quarter.
